Went out with some of my buddies tonight. I was the DD. My car was packed with 4 other guys adding an additional 800 or so pounds. It was definitely a tight squeeze into my little C.

On the way out, was making a right and say a Black TrailBlazer SS (LS2 motor). I turned and caught up. It had powdercoated black rims with tinted tails. Quite loud. Looked super clean and really nice. My buddies were all nagging at me to get him to do a run. So, I gave it a little gas and the TrailBlazer (TB) was down.

Two rolls were done. First roll I was in mid 2nd gear (probably 40-ish) and he was about a half car in front me and got a jump. I pulled back to even by about 90-100.

Second roll was more legit. I was at the top of second gear and we did a three honk. Went to about 110. It was neck and neck for a little bit, but then I pulled a car length by the time I shut it down.

Then the funny part:

I was wondering what the guy was thinking being that he just got beaten by the little 4 dr MB. My buddies all open the windows and the guy opens his. I roll up and he gives me the thumbs up, says my car sounds good and whatnot...jabber jabber jabber and says "your car is fast!" ....as I slowly pulled up a little past him (in my lane of course) he goes "HOLY ***** and you have 5 people in your car?!?!"

....not sure if that came out funny in text, but it was perhaps the funniest thing i have ever heard while racing or anything. Talked to the guy, he had a CAI and a resonator delete (sounded awesome). He was a chill guy. Told me he was running high 13s and trapping 101-ish.

I told him not to feel bad. It is a truck. A fast truck, but it just isn't an AMG (not to mention a car lol).

For those of you who arent familiar with motors, the LS2 motor in the SS TB is good for ~400 hp and ~400 tq (numbers are crank). same motor as the 6.0 GTO and 05-06 C6 Corvette.

.....oh and of course, the runs were done in Mexico.
